  • 5/5 Melissa P. 1 year ago on Google
    What a vibe this bar brings! Throughly enjoyed the decor, games, and the DJ on a Friday night playing all the music to bring me back to my teenage years! The drinks are super fun with creative names. This place 1000% nails the GenX atmosphere on every level. I will say that as much as I saw the bartenders and clean up guys hustling, the service to get drinks at a table right next to the bar was really, really slow. I probably would have had another drink if I didn't have to wait almost 20 minutes for the first one and then sit with an empty glass for another 15 minutes waiting for 1 server to take care of 6 tables in front of the projector screen. It wasn't bad or unfriendly service thus the 5 star rating, but there is room for improvement if they want me to spend more money on drinks in the future. Bring cash for the games and the bar can break bills if needed. It was very confusing on how much everything was because none of the games are labeled with how much it is to play. The machines take dollar bills and it seemed most of them were $1 for each play. The photo booth was also confusing as it says $5 to take photos but then it made me add an additional $4 to print or to add additional larger prints which I just wanted the 1 strip of photos. Somehow I eneded up with 3 strips of photos for $9. After a few drinks, I'm sure someone would mess up that process as well. Overall, this place is a pretty awesome night out and I recommend it for a group outing or even a super fun first date night!

    One of the best bars in downtown Tampa for a fun atmosphere! Tons of 80’s and early 90’s memorabilia. So much fun to look at everything and reminisce. The wait staff and bartenders were truly exceptional. Average bar food and good strong alcoholic beverages. The place is large with multiple seating areas: the bar, picnic tables, regular tables, and several conversational areas with comfy couches. We went on a busy Saturday night and staff kept up with impeccable, friendly service. Ordering & paying was simple & quick. We were a party of 7 people & all of us said we’d gladly return. Fun games to play and they had a DJ that night too. If you’re a Gen X’er - this place is a must see!!
